Navigating to Manage Dashboards
Open the menu and go to 'Reporting > Dashboards'.
Here you will see a list of all the Dashboards created by you and your team members.
Admins have access to all saved dashboards by default. Other users will only be able to see dashboards that have been shared with the rest of the team when they were created.

Creating a Dashboard
To create a new Dashboard, click the 'New Dashboard' button located in the top right corner. Give your Dashboard a name and then click the 'Save' button.
Your new Dashboard will be added to the list. To start adding 'Widgets' also known as 'Saved Views', just click on the name of your Dashboard.

Adding Widgets to a Dashboard
Click the Dashboard's name to get started. Here click the 3 dots icon to display the available options and then click 'Add View'.
You create a widget using a Saved View or you can embed your own custom settings in the widget.
Creating a Saved View
FreeAgent CRM gives you the option to generate dashboards based on your Saved Views, which means that you can filter the data exactly as you need it for your Dashboard, create a Saved View and FreeAgent CRM will take it from there.
Creating a Saved view means that if you have applied filters, rearranged the order and width of the columns in the list view, or applied any special view configuration, you will be able to save it and come back to it any time.

Updating an Existing Saved View
You can update your existing Saved views by adding more filters, changing the configuration, and even adding some sorting options. If you decide to update it and you want to keep this new version, you can save your changes. This is a great option to keep your Saved views up-to-date, without having to create multiple new ones.
Just make your changes and click the 'Save changes' option.
Rearranging your Dashboard's Widgets
You can rearrange the views by dragging and dropping them in the desired location. The others will be automatically rearranged. You can also change the dimensions of the views by using the resizing tool available at the bottom right corner of each View.
Deleting Dashboards
To delete an existing dashboard click on the checkbox to the right of its name and then click the 'Delete' button.
Note: This action cannot be undone and there isn't a confirmation step, which means that the Dashboard will be deleted as soon as you click the 'Delete' button. It is important that you only delete the Dashboards that you created.
